Flood
Bald Hills experiences a moderate risk of flooding due to its proximity to waterways and low-lying areas. Intense rainfall events can lead to localized flooding.
Bushfire
The area around Bald Hills has a moderate bushfire risk due to the presence of grasslands and nearby forested areas. Dry conditions and strong winds can exacerbate the risk.
Heat
Bald Hills is susceptible to heatwaves, particularly during the summer months. High temperatures can pose a risk to vulnerable populations.

Historical Events

2023
Moderate

Heavy rainfall caused localized flooding in Bald Hills, impacting roads and properties.

2019
Moderate

A prolonged heatwave in January 2019 resulted in heat stress and health concerns for vulnerable residents.

2011
Moderate

Major flooding along the Wimmera River affected Bald Hills and surrounding areas.

2009
Major

The Black Saturday bushfires impacted the region, causing significant damage and loss of life in nearby communities.

What climate projections should I know for Bald Hills?

Key projections for Victoria from CSIRO include increased average temperatures, more frequent hot days, changes in rainfall seasonality, longer fire seasons, and potential increases in extreme rainfall intensity. These trends inform the long-term outlook for Bald Hills.
